What is Applesauce Cake with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ting?

Applesauce Cake with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ting is a soft, moist cake made with applesauce, warm spices, and topped with a rich, creamy cinnamon frosting. The applesauce keeps the cake moist without making it dense, while the frosting adds a sweet, tangy finish. The combination of apples, cinnamon, and cream cheese creates a flavor that’s comforting and nostalgic, making it a perfect dessert for fall or any time you crave something homey.

How to Make Applesauce Cake with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ting

Creating this cozy dessert is straightforward and satisfying. Follow these steps for a flawless cake.

Step 1: Prepare the Cake Batter

  •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a 9×13-inch baking pan.
  • In a large bowl, whisk together applesauce, brown sugar, vegetable oil, eggs, and vanilla extract until smooth.
  • In a separate bowl, combine flour, baking soda, baking powder, cinnamon, and nutmeg.
  • Gradually fold the dry ingredients into the wet mixture until just combined.

Bake the Cake

  • Pour the batter into the prepared pan and smooth the top.
  • Bake for 30-35 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
  • Let the cake cool completely before applying the frosting.

Make the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ting

  • In a medium bowl, beat softened cream cheese, butter, and vanilla extract until creamy.
  • Gradually add powdered sugar and cinnamon, beating on low until combined and fluffy.
  • Increase the speed to make the frosting light and smooth.

Frost the Cake

  • Spread the frosting evenly over the cooled cake using a spatula.
  • Optionally, dust with extra cinnamon or garnish with chopped walnuts for added texture.

Tips for the Best Applesauce Cake with Cinnamon Cream Cheese Frosting

  • Use Unsweetened Applesauce: It provides moisture without making the cake overly sweet.
  • Let the Cake Cool Completely: Applying frosting to a warm cake will make it melt.
  • Use Room Temperature Ingredients: This ensures that the batter mixes smoothly.
  • Beat the Frosting Well: Incorporating air makes the frosting light and fluffy.

Variations and Customizations

  • Add Chopped Nuts: Walnuts or pecans add a crunchy texture that complements the softness of the cake.
  • Spice it Up: Add a pinch of ground ginger for an extra warm flavor.
  • Gluten-Free Version: Substitute gluten-free all-purpose flour to accommodate dietary needs.
  • Lower Sugar Option: Use half the brown sugar and add a bit more cinnamon to keep the flavor bold.

Serving Suggestions

  • Serve slightly chilled for a dense, moist texture, or at room temperature for a lighter feel.
  • Pair with a cup of spiced chai or hot apple cider for a perfect fall treat.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Can I make the cake ahead of time?

Yes, you can bake the cake a day ahead and frost it just before serving. Store it covered at room temperature or refrigerated if frosted.

How do I store leftover cake?

Place in an airtight container and refrigerate for up to 4 days.

Can I freeze the cake?

Yes, freeze the unfrosted cake for up to 2 months. Thaw in the refrigerator and frost when ready to serve.

Can I use homemade applesauce?

Absolutely! Homemade applesauce adds a more robust flavor. Just ensure it’s unsweetened to keep the cake balanced.
